The Cabinet of Ministers has liquidated the Ministry of Agrarian Policy and Food and the Ministry of Environmental Protection and Natural Resources and created the Ministry of Economy, Environment and Agriculture on the basis of the Ministry of Economy. This is stated in the message of the Ministry of Economy, the Ukrainian News agency reports.
"The Cabinet of Ministers renamed the Ministry of Economy and created the Ministry of Economy, Environment and Agriculture of Ukraine on its basis. The Government supported the corresponding decision at the meeting on July 21, 2025. By the same resolution, the Cabinet of Ministers liquidates the Ministry of Agrarian Policy and Food and the Ministry of Environmental Protection and Natural Resources and determines the Ministry of Economy, Environment and Agriculture as their legal successor," the message says.
Commissions have been created to liquidate the specified ministries and the deadline for liquidation has been set - 6 months.
The government approved the Regulation on the Ministry of Economy, Environment and Agriculture, according to the document, the ministry will have the functions and perform the tasks that were previously assigned to the Ministry of Economy, the Ministry of Agrarian Policy and the Ministry of Environment.
As the Ukrainian News agency earlier reported, on July 17, the Verkhovna Rada appointed a new Cabinet of Ministers of the newly appointed Prime Minister Yuliia Svyrydenko, in particular, First Deputy Minister of Economy Oleksii Sobolev was appointed Minister of Economy, Environment and Agriculture, thus the Rada decided to merge the Ministry of Environment and Natural Resources Protection and the Ministry of Agrarian Policy and Food with the Ministry of Economy.
